Jordone Group Berhad, a prominent player in the Malaysian manufacturing sector, is headquartered in Malaysia (MY) and operates extensively across Southeast Asia. Founded in 2005, the company has established itself in the fields of precision engineering and advanced manufacturing, focusing on delivering high-quality components and solutions tailored to various industries. With a commitment to innovation, Jordone Group Berhad offers a diverse range of products, including precision machined parts and assembly services, distinguished by their exceptional quality and reliability. The company has achieved significant milestones, positioning itself as a trusted partner for clients seeking cutting-edge manufacturing solutions. Recognised for its operational excellence, Jordone Group Berhad continues to strengthen its market presence, contributing to the growth of the regional manufacturing landscape.

Jordone Group Berhad, headquartered in Malaysia (MY), currently does not report any carbon emissions data, as indicated by the absence of specific figures in kg CO2e. Furthermore, there are no documented reduction targets or climate pledges associated with the company. This lack of data suggests that Jordone Group Berhad may not have established formal commitments to reduce its carbon footprint or engage in climate initiatives at this time.
